Next-Generation Supply Chains
As markets demand more efficiency and agility from supply chains, next-generation models are combining automation and digital technologies to drive performance. These technologies and processes are accelerating the pace of change as firms strive to keep pace with customer demands. The 2017 MHI Annual Industry Report, in collaboration with Deloitte, reflects the views of 1,100 manufacturing and supply chain leaders on this important topic. To stay on top of the accelerating pace of change, MHI is embarking on a series of video updates on topics covered in the 2017 report; focusing on projections from leading firms and real-world case studies of the benefits these trends and technologies are having on supply chains and global commerce.
